Sorry, the screencast I had done for Windows was on a service that shut down and I haven't posted a new one yet.  In the meantime, try disabling your firewall or set it to ask you for every connection and you'll find 4 services that try to connect through for rekordbox; allow them through and you should have the link working.

I'm assuming you're using a wired network connection?  Make sure you disable your wireless connection.  Not just disconnected, but press the shortcut key to turn wireless radio off or set the adapter to disabled.  If you have more than 1 network adapter enabled, you're almost guaranteed to have problems getting Link to work.

Conversely, if you're using wireless, disable the wired connection.

@Fredrik > Here's what you need to allow through the firewall:

C:\program files_yourusername_\rekordbox 1.5.3\edb_streamd.exe - TCP

C:\program files_yourusername_\rekordbox 1.5.3\psvnfsd.exe - UDP

C:\program files_yourusername_\rekordbox 1.5.3\psvlinksysmgr.exe - TCP

C:\program files_yourusername_\rekordbox 1.5.3\rekordbox.exe - TCP

You need to configure this each and every time you install a new version of rekordbox* if* your Windows firewall is not set to alert you to new connections, otherwise you'll see a pop-up alerting you to the connection and you simply allow it through (and set it to remember / always allow it).

@Fredrik > Well that would be part of the problem -- the USB connection is ONLY for using the CDJs as soundcards / controllers for software.  In order to use the PRODJ LINK you must connect ethernet cables between the player(s) and the computer, either directly (when using just one) or via the built-in hub of the DJM-2000.
